I am trying to implement a cell template for a datagrid. The problem is, when I try to bind to the Object within the datagridview, I am not getting the values that I am expecting.
This is what the datagrid looks like with no styling:
Pretty simple, but when I try to style it using a cell template with triggers, this is what I am getting (Each cell that has DAL.Task above should contain an orange circle):
here is the xaml that I am using to style the grid:
<DataTemplate x:Key="MiddleDataGridCellTemplate">
<Grid>
<Image Name="CenterImage"
HorizontalAlignment="Center"
VerticalAlignment="Center"/>
</Grid>
<DataTemplate.Triggers>
<DataTrigger Binding="{Binding Row.ItemArray/TaskStatusName}"
Value="In Progress">
<Setter TargetName="CenterImage"
Property="Source"
Value="/besoControlLibrary;component/Resources/Spreadsheet_CheckedOut.png" />
</DataTrigger>
</DataTemplate.Triggers>
</DataTemplate>
I am guessing that “{Binding Row.ItemArray/TaskStatusName}” is causing the problem, what is the correct way to pull out the TaskStatusName property of the DAL.Task within the datagridview?
I found out that the values of the blank cells are DBNull if that helps at all.
Also, these values are coming from a DataTable that is the context of the the DataGrid.
